Rockpooling destination: Revisit Penberth April, 2015

The shore comprises a narrow cove with boulders lining either side of a slipway. There is a river that forms a small waterfall on the upper shore before flowing beneath the boulders to the sea.

The cove experiences high wave exposure and is characterized by an extended splash zone with lichens and periwinkles. Barnacles characterise the mid and lower shore,  with an increased abundance of barnacles, limpets and robust seaweeds towards the low water mark. There are relatively small gravel filled rockpools beneath the boulders and coralline rockpools at the cliff edges.


The tide was lower than during previous visits allowing  a greater variety of lower shore red seaweeds to be photographed. However, time prevented me from looking at the fresh water influenced habitats of the upper shore which, I have photographed previously.

The rocky shore is comprised of boulders and a slip way. A variety of Yellow and grey lichens characterise the supralittoral.  Habitat classification: LR.FLR.Lic (Lichens on supralittoral and littoral fringe rock) EUNIS:B3.111

Black tar lichen (Verrucaria maura) markes the transitions from the supralittoral to the littoral fringe habitats. Habitat classification: 
LR.FLR.Lic.Ver (Verrucaria Maura on littoral fringe rock) EUNIS: B3.113
Sparse barnacles occur within the V.maura biotope.

Snakelocks anemone (Anemonia viridis) in a coralline rockpool. The rockpools of the shore are confined to the bedrock of the cliff edges, and mainly comprise narrow stretches of water. Habitat classification: LR.FLR.Rkp.Cor (Coralline crust-dominated shallow eulittoral rockpools) EUNIS A1.411

The lichen, Lichina pygmaea occurs in patches among the barnacles communities of the upper shore. Habitat classification: LR.HLR. MusB (Mussel and/or barnacle communities), EUNIS: A1.11.
The boulders of the mid shore support a community of barnacles, limpets, dog whelks and where conditions allow seaweeds. Habitat classification: LR.HLR. MusB (Mussel and/or barnacle communities), EUNIS: A1.11.
Between the boulders beadlet anemones (Actina equina) and small individual seaweeds can also be found.

As the lower shore is reached there is a proliferation of wracks and red seaweeds. Habitat classification: LR.HLR.FR.Him (Himanthalia elongata and red seaweeds on exposed to moderately exposed lower eulittoral rock).

Rockpooling Destination: Lamorna, December 2014

The shore is positioned within in a small cove, with a crumbled down harbour wall. Boulders back the cove giving way to sand on the lower shore and a river runs over and under the boulders down to the sea. The harbour wall had relatively recently fallen into disrepair and where the wall has broken down, slabs of rock that were once positioned in the sublittoral have been washed up the shore, to occupy a position in the intertidal. The result is that 'at present' species usually found in the subtidal can be seen in the intertidal.






The shore is comprised of boulders that give way to sand on the lower shore.

A strandline has formed on the sandy shore. Habitat classification: LS.LSa (Littoral sand) and  LS.LSa.St (Strandline) EUNIS: A2.21.


Periwinkles and sparse barnacles aggregate within crevices and pits of the boulders of the upper shore, whilst below ephemeral algae cover boulders that experience sand scour from the adjacent sand below.

Ephemeral green algae covers the boulders that are adjacent to the sand and experience sand scour. Habitat classification: Eph.FLR.Eph (Ephemeral green or red seaweed communities) EUNIS A1.45.

The harbour wall provides a hard substrate upon which organisms can grow and feed.

Damp conditions at the base of the harbour wall facilitate the growth of coralline crusts, red seaweeds, polychaete worm tubes and anemones, whilst above barnacles and mussels occur.
Small periwinkles (Melarhaphe neritoides), rough periwinkles (Littorina compressa) and sparse barnacles.

Limpets (Patella spp) and barnacles are the most prominant species of the harbour wall. Habitat classification: LR.HLR. MusB (Mussel and/or barnacle communities) EUNIS A1.11.


Other organisms are restricted to crevices and damp patches at the base of the harbour wall. Here a common blue mussel (Mytilus edulis)  exploits a crevice of the harbour wall.

Barnacle and beadlet anemone  (Actina equina) abundance reaches its highest at a height on the wall where exposure and sand scour reach a trade off.

A damp area at the base of the wall facilitates the growth of Coralline crusts and limpets increase in abundance.

Spirobid polychaete worm tubes also occur within this damp patch.


Beadlet anemones (Actina equina) also occur on the cobbles beneath the harbour wall.
On parts of the harbour wall that have been washed up, sublittoral species are now found in the intertidal. Here you can see serpulid polychaete worm tubes.
